When dissecting a EPS Bearer Resource Allocation Request message including a
Traffic Flow Template IE, Wireshark does not handle the presence of several
packet filter components in a given packet filter. Moreover the disssection of
several packet filter components is buggy.

The current message dump:
27 d1 6b 8e 18 01 02 02 d4 05 19 21 20 00 15 10 0b 09 00 36 ff ff ff ff 30 01
41 04 00 ff ff 51 27 10 27 12 05 09 00 00 00 00

Is decoded as:
Non-Access-Stratum (NAS)PDU
    0010 .... = Security header type: Integrity protected and ciphered (2)
    .... 0111 = Protocol discriminator: EPS mobility management messages (7)
    Message authentication code: 0xd16b8e18
    Sequence number: 1
    0000 .... = EPS bearer identity: 0x00
    .... 0010 = Protocol discriminator: EPS session management messages (2)
    Procedure transaction identity: 2
    NAS EPS session management messages: Bearer resource allocation request
(0xd4)
    0000 .... = Spare half octet: 0
    .... 0101 = Linked EPS bearer identity: EPS bearer identity value 5 (5)
    Traffic Flow Template - Traffic flow aggregate
        Length: 25
        001. .... = TFT operation code: Create new TFT (1)
        ...0 .... = E bit: Parameters list is not included
        .... 0001 = Number of packet filters: 1
        Packet filter 0
            0010 .... = Packet filter direction: Uplink only (2)
            .... 0000 = Packet filter identifier: 0
            Packet evaluation precedence: 0x00 (0)
            Packet filter length: 0x15 (21)
            Packet filter component type identifier: IPv4 remote address type
(16)
                IPv4 adress: 11.9.0.54 (11.9.0.54)
                IPv4 address mask: 255.255.255.255 (255.255.255.255)
    EPS quality of service - Required traffic flow QoS
        Length: 5
        Quality of Service Class Identifier (QCI): QCI 9 (9)
        UE->NW Subscribed maximum bit rate for uplink/ NW->UE Reserved
        UE->NW Subscribed maximum bit rate for downlink/ NW->UE Reserved
        Guaranteed bit rate for uplink : 0 kbps
        Guaranteed bit rate for downlink : 0 kbps

After applying the patch attached to this bug, you get the correct decoding:
Non-Access-Stratum (NAS)PDU
    0010 .... = Security header type: Integrity protected and ciphered (2)
    .... 0111 = Protocol discriminator: EPS mobility management messages (7)
    Message authentication code: 0xd16b8e18
    Sequence number: 1
    0000 .... = EPS bearer identity: 0x00
    .... 0010 = Protocol discriminator: EPS session management messages (2)
    Procedure transaction identity: 2
    NAS EPS session management messages: Bearer resource allocation request
(0xd4)
    0000 .... = Spare half octet: 0
    .... 0101 = Linked EPS bearer identity: EPS bearer identity value 5 (5)
    Traffic Flow Template - Traffic flow aggregate
        Length: 25
        001. .... = TFT operation code: Create new TFT (1)
        ...0 .... = E bit: Parameters list is not included
        .... 0001 = Number of packet filters: 1
        Packet filter 0
            0010 .... = Packet filter direction: Uplink only (2)
            .... 0000 = Packet filter identifier: 0
            Packet evaluation precedence: 0x00 (0)
            Packet filter length: 0x15 (21)
            Packet filter component type identifier: IPv4 remote address type
(16)
                IPv4 adress: 11.9.0.54 (11.9.0.54)
                IPv4 address mask: 255.255.255.255 (255.255.255.255)
            Packet filter component type identifier: Protocol identifier/Next
header type (48)
                Protocol/header: 0x01
            Packet filter component type identifier: Local port range type (65)
                Low limit port: 1024
                High limit port: 65535
            Packet filter component type identifier: Remote port range type
(81)
                Low limit port: 10000
                High limit port: 10002
    EPS quality of service - Required traffic flow QoS
        Length: 5
        Quality of Service Class Identifier (QCI): QCI 9 (9)
        UE->NW Subscribed maximum bit rate for uplink/ NW->UE Reserved
        UE->NW Subscribed maximum bit rate for downlink/ NW->UE Reserved
        Guaranteed bit rate for uplink : 0 kbps
        Guaranteed bit rate for downlink : 0 kbps
